What is Subcutaneous Fat?
Subcutaneous fat is the layer of fat located directly beneath the skin. Unlike visceral fat, which surrounds internal organs, subcutaneous fat lies closer to the body's surface. This distinction matters because each type of fat affects health differently. Subcutaneous fat plays roles in energy storage, temperature regulation, and hormone secretion.

Get Second OpinionSubcutaneous Fat vs. Visceral Fat
Subcutaneous fat and visceral fat differ in location, function, and health implications. Subcutaneous fat, located beneath the skin, stores energy and provides insulation. Visceral fat surrounds internal organs and is more metabolically active. While subcutaneous fat may cause cosmetic concerns, visceral fat is strongly linked to diseases like diabetes, heart disease, and metabolic syndrome.

Functions of Subcutaneous Fat
Subcutaneous fat is not merely an energy reserve. It supports essential bodily functions. It stores excess calories for future use, helps maintain body temperature by acting as insulation, and cushions internal organs. Additionally, subcutaneous fat is hormonally active, releasing adipokines that influence appetite, metabolism, and inflammation.

How is Subcutaneous Fat Diagnosed?
Accurate assessment of subcutaneous fat is essential for weight and health management. Healthcare providers use several tools and techniques to measure fat levels.
Diagnostic Tools
- Skinfold Callipers: Measure the thickness of fat layers at specific body points.
- Bioelectrical Impedance Analysis (BIA): Evaluates body composition by sending electrical currents through the body.
- Dual-Energy X-ray Absorptiometry (DXA): Offers precise fat distribution analysis, often used in clinical settings.
Medical evaluation may also include assessing other metabolic indicators, such as blood sugar and cholesterol.
Health Implications of Subcutaneous Fat
Though generally less harmful than visceral fat, excessive subcutaneous fat can still present health risks. High levels may contribute to obesity and related conditions, including type 2 diabetes, cardiovascular disease, and certain cancers. In rare cases, such as subcutaneous fat necrosis of the newborn, this tissue can cause complications like hypercalcemia and requires medical attention.

Monitoring Subcutaneous Fat
Monitoring subcutaneous fat levels can inform weight management strategies. Skinfold callipers measure fat thickness at key body points to estimate total fat percentage. Bioelectrical impedance analysis (BIA) assesses body composition by measuring electrical currents, but this measurement can vary depending on hydration levels. Dual-energy X-ray absorptiometry (DXA) provides highly accurate measurements of fat used in clinical evaluations.
The Role of Genetics and Hormones
Genetics and hormones significantly influence the distribution and storage of subcutaneous fat. Some people naturally store more fat due to inherited traits. Hormones such as estrogen, insulin, cortisol, and testosterone also affect fat distribution. For instance, estrogen promotes fat storage under the skin, especially in women, while testosterone may reduce it.

What is the Recovery Process After Subcutaneous Fat Reduction?
Recovery from fat reduction depends on the method used. Non-surgical treatments like cryolipolysis may involve temporary swelling or bruising, while surgical options like liposuction require several weeks of healing. Long-term success relies on maintaining a consistent diet, exercise, and lifestyle. Monitoring body fat and regular check-ins with your doctor can support lasting results.
